The Netra CT Server System Administration Guide contains configuration and administration information for system administrators of the Netra CT 810 and 410 servers. This manual assumes you are familiar with UNIX® commands and networks.
Chapter 1 contains an introduction to the Netra CT software.
Chapter 2 contains information on configuring your system.
Chapter 3 describes how to administer your system.
Appendix A contains information on error messages.
